Alpine Skies – Announce Debut Album & Launch Show

Dublin alternative-rock duo Alpine Skies today announce their deeply introspective debut album Inspired Conflicts, arriving on April 16th.

Following praise from Simon Le Bon (Duran Duran) and Katy Krassner for their hypnotic debut release ‘By Your Side’, and continued acclaim for singles ‘Walls’ and ‘Blockks’, the duo step forward with an evocative, layered collection of songs shaped by wide skies, still landscapes, and inner journeys.

The band will formally launch the album with an unmissable show upstairs in Whelan’s, Dublin, on April 30th, with special guests to be announced. Tickets available from whelanslive.com

A band born through serendipity and sustained by sound, Alpine Skies (Kevin Homan and Darren Farrell),discovered an instant creative chemistry that would soon unfold into what is their debut album ‘Inspired Conflicts’.

Earning support from Hot Press, Pure M Zine, The Beat, Red FM, Dublin City FM, Duran Duran’s Simon Le Bon and Katy Krassner on Whooosh! (Sirius XM) and more, Alpine Skies’ sound is rooted in melody and emotion, their music fusing cinematic textures with raw lyricism, weaving stories of distance, reconnection, memory, and rebirth. Each song is a window into a world both personal and expansive: Music for those moments when time feels suspended.

Self-produced and recorded with the expertise of Sean Hurley in Little Bear Studios, Dublin, with mastering engineer Gabe Wolf at his home studio in LA, the album features contributions from Lee Tomkins (Aslan), Gavin Fox (Turn/Idlewild) and Paul ‘Binzer’ Brennan (The Frames/The Waterboys/Bellx1).

In Dublin’s buzzing alternative scene, Alpine Skies emerge as a quietly powerful presence, exploring the profound, the everyday, the tangible and the ineffable – finding connection and meaning through inspired conflicts.

Alpine Skies will launch their debut album ‘Inspired Conflicts’ on Thursday, April 30th in Whelan’s (upstairs), Dublin, with special guests TBA.
